6 Benefits Of Budgeting

Personal finance refers to how one manages their money and makes financial decisions. It includes: a saving plan, income generation, banking, insurance, mortgage, budgeting, investment and retirement planning. The success in personal finance begins with a budget.

It is common knowledge that a budget is a vital key to financial freedom. However, getting down to preparing one can be quite a demanding task. May be looking at its benefits will help you to get stated.

  1. A budget ensures you are in control of your income

A budget is a guide of how you spend your money and invest it. It helps you plan for your money long before you earn it. It also takes care of the short term and the long-term financial goals.

  1. Helps you track down your money

Most people confess to having a lot of money at one point in time, say a month, but cannot account for every single coin earned. A budget helps you to know what monies are coming in and the amount going out. It also shows you the specific need the money was taken out to meet. A budget gives you a clear picture of what you can afford at any point in time. This way you can take advantage of investment opportunities, plan for retirement and plan how to reduce your debts and expenses.

Depending with how you allocate your funds it tells you what is important since you have entered information in order of priority.

  1. Keeps you focused on the financial goal set

A budget helps you to check impulse buying and avoid unnecessary spending on goods and services that can easily derail you from your set financial goal. It helps you to live within your means at the same time give you the reality of your finances. This way, you can make a decision to increase your income streams and cut down on necessary spending.

  1. It’s a point of reference when you want to secure a debt.

At times meeting a particular financial goal e.g. a mortgage or a car may require you to take a loan. Since a budget tells you how much you have at a given period of time, you can take a reasonable amount of a loan that you can repay without straining your lifestyle.

  1. It helps plan for emergencies

A budget helps you to save money under the emergency kitty and therefore take care of such occurrences when they occur without altering other areas of your finances.

  1. It helps you to actualize your financial goals

Different people have different financial goals. It could be to build a home, save for a car or even start a business. A budget helps you to set money aside on a monthly basis towards actualizing that goal. It helps you to safeguard the money you have already saved against other competing needs.
